Tokyo, Japan - December 18 , 2024 -SENSYN ROBOTICS,Inc. is pleased to announce the launch of its Robotics R&D Support Service. This service leverages the ELAS (Edge LiDAR Autonomous System), a system for autonomous robot control utilizing data acquired through LiDAR*1.

Background of the Service Launch

While the use of robotics such as drones in industrial applications like inspections and patrols is increasing, traditional technologies still encounter challenges in real-world deployments. Sensyn Robotics has already implemented numerous R&D support projects utilizing ELAS. Drawing on its extensive experience, the company has launched this service to further address the growing needs for research and development.

ELAS enables autonomous control and object recognition through modules equipped with LiDAR and cameras, functioning effectively in both GNSS*2 and non-GNSS environments. This system ensures safe and autonomous drone flights even in challenging conditions such as tunnels where GNSS signals are unavailable or around high-rise buildings with unstable GNSS reception.

Additionally, ELAS, being developed on an open-source robotics platform, is highly adaptable and can be integrated into various devices beyond drones, including unmanned ground vehicles (UGVs) and other robots.

Key Features of ELAS

  • Self-positioning in GNSS-deprived indoor environments
  • Detection and recognition of surrounding objects
  • Acquisition of surrounding point cloud data
  • Real-time tracking of robot positions for effective route planning
  • Obstacle detection and avoidance
  • Seamless navigation linked with maps

Details of the Robotics R&D Support Service

1. Workshops, Research, and Knowledge-Sharing

Customized workshops tailored to corporate needs provide knowledge and expertise on robotics technology. Business and technical research, along with workshops, help define research and development themes.

2. Prototyping and Demonstration Experiments

By leveraging the ELAS platform, the service provides an environment for prototyping and testing. Demonstration experiments using ELAS allow rapid evaluation of in-development technologies in real-world scenarios, identifying practical challenges for commercialization.

3. Support Toward Practical Application

The service supports the creation of roadmaps for practical applications of prototypes and offers continuous assistance. Based on field data analysis and evaluation results, Sensyn Robotics proposes phased schedules and resource allocations to solve technical challenges.

Notes

*1 LiDAR (Light Detection and Ranging): A technology that measures distances and object shapes using reflected laser light.

*2 GNSS (Global Navigation Satellite System): A collective term for global satellite positioning systems, including the U.S. GPS, Japan's QZSS, Russia's GLONASS, and the EU's Galileo.
